First, you should know that sparkling wine and champagne are two different things. Champagne is been made in northeast of France in Champagne region while many other sparkling wines resembling champagne can be found all over the world and they are not traditional champagne.

When you want to buy a bottle of champagne, try to stick to the big brands. Choose Veuve Clicquot, Bollinger, Moet et Chandon, Taittinger, Freixenet, Ruinart and others. Expensive bubblies like Dom Perignon, Krug, Heidsieck, Perrier-Jouet, Cristal can cost a couple of hundreds of bucks at a local store. Yet, they are high-priced because they are vintage champagnes, which are been made from exceptional harvests and held almost 10 years in the cellar before entering the market. If you want a delicious bargain-priced champagne choose a non-vitage one. A non-vintage Moet et Chandon costs as low as $12-16, while a Veuve Clicquot price is over $28 for the cheapest bottle. If you avoid a brand's prestige cuvee, then you can get inexpensive champagne in most champagne brands.

If you choose the big trademarks, you will avoid most fake sparkling wines on the market. Genuine champagne is prepared using champenoise methode and you can find written on its label: "Fermented inside the bottle". A standard artificial sparkling wine can cost as low as $5 per bottle but the bubbles are been created artificially with carbon dioxide injection while the fermenting is obtained at high pressure and temperature inside huge industrial containers. When you know the big champagne brands, avoiding such a product is easy. However, there are alternatives to champagne, as you can get a good quality sparkling wine at an affordable price such as the Spanish Cava or Italian Prosecco.
